
In recent years, the idea of trends trickling down from luxury fashion brands and making its way into high street brands’ collections have all but disappeared. What we’re seeing now are collaborations between high fashion brands and designers with masstige brands—such as The North Face x Gucci Collection, Ambush X BVLGARI and Uniqlo +J collections—especially in the last year.

Converse, in particular, has lined up collaborations with Kim Jones, Telfar Clemens, Comme des Garçons Play, Off-White and Tyler, The Creator for 2021—an unprecedented feat. Previous partnerships from the Nike-owned brand include Fear Of God, Ambush, Golf Le Fleur, A-Cold-Wall*, Carhartt, Moncler and Hiroshi Fujiwara.
